Job Details:

General Summary:

Responsible for tracking, scheduling, and executing the Remodel program; serve as primary contact for contractors regarding remodel execution and project specific questions; actively communicate with cross-functional teams to ensure project execution follows process; and report program status to Construction Project Supervisor 50%

Serve as first point of contact for issue resolution; ensure program process changes are implemented throughout the coordinator team; report on team productivity and project results 20%

Actively track and maintain Remodel Cost Tracking Database and report on a weekly basis program status, project results, and year-to-date status 15%

Provide assistance to Construction Project Supervisor to develop tools for the remodel program; actively maintain tools within SLM so that data is accurate and current; review remodel spreadsheets, databases, and process documents quarterly with the Remodel team and incorporate any necessary changes as necessary. 15%

Qualifications:

Duties & Responsibilities:

Highly dependable proactive self-starter with ability to function well in a fast-paced environment with a high sense of urgency and minimal supervision

Proficient in organization and time management with ability to manage multiple priorities and provide timely and accurate project status reporting

Versatile and capable of working proactively, collaboratively, and independently while assuming responsibility for multiple simultaneous activities

Experience in an Accruent-based software, preferably SLM (Store Lifecycle Management).

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office software and experience in database application.

Thorough working knowledge of construction processes and terms

Strong interpersonal, teamwork, collaboration, and communications skills across departments

Ability to anticipate issues and ask the right questions to surface and resolve issues

Persistent and strong follow up tools/mechanisms to see things through to closure

Ability to understand, apply, and adhere to construction process/procedures and company policies

Work Experience &/or Education:

Bachelor Degree preferred. Minimum of 2-4 years experience as a Construction Coordinator a/o

Administrative Assistant with emphasis in high project volume commercial retail construction or high volume

Retail process improvement is required
